A landscape image of Bonnyrigg Public School with the yarning circle and Welcome to Country in the foreground.

Bonnyrigg Public School

We help every student to learn, grow and succeed. Join our friendly and inclusive school community today!

Enrol now

The Bonnyrigg Public School difference

A strong start

We start your child's education with a strong foundation from playgroups to preschool all the way through to Year 6. Our school is proud of its rich history and the strong connections it shares with generations of families and the broader community. Guided by a vision of Learning, Growing, Belonging, and anchored in our core values of learning, tolerance, respect and fair play, we strive to create an inclusive and welcoming environment for every learner.

Growth in the classroom and beyond

At Bonnyrigg Public School, we are committed to nurturing each student’s academic, social, and emotional development. Our highly skilled and dedicated staff work collaboratively to deliver high-quality teaching and innovative programs that foster curiosity, creativity, resilience, and a lifelong love of learning. We celebrate diversity and promote kindness and respect, ensuring that every student feels safe, supported, and inspired.

Support for every family

We know that meaningful partnerships with parents, carers and the wider community are key to our students’ success. We deeply value your trust and involvement and recognise that, by working together, we create a positive, engaging environment where each child can thrive.

Bell times

Find information about our school bell times. Learn about our start and finish times, breaks and activities.

Canteen

Explore our school canteen. View our menu, canteen opening times and learn how to order.

Parent portal

Stay connected through our parent portal apps. Use them to make a payment, for attendance matters or to book a parent-teacher interview.

Illustration of two NSW Department of Education calendars.

Key dates

Find term dates, school holidays and other important dates for all NSW public schools.

View key dates for NSW public schools

Stay connected on our socials